OpenCode狂揽12.4万Star,AI编程Agent彻底改写开发范式

OpenCode狂揽12.4万Star,AI编程Agent彻底改写开发范式 文章目录前言从0到12.4万Star开源世界的逆袭剧本双模式AgentPlan和Build的左右互搏不止终端全场景入侵开发流那场争议Anthropic封锁与开源社区的反噬对比实测它到底能不能打为什么它代表了2026年的编程范式无意间发现了一个CSDN大神的人工智能教程忍不住分享一下给大家。很通俗易懂重点是还非常风趣幽默像看小说一样。床送门放这了 http://blog.csdn.net/jiangjunshow前言兄弟们咱程序员圈子最近有个真·现象级事件。不是哪个大厂又发新品了也不是哪个网红技术博主翻车了而是一个开源项目在GitHub上疯狂收割12.4万颗Star月活开发者突破500万大关。这数据啥概念相当于每10个在GitHub上混的开发者就有1个在用它。这个项目叫OpenCode简单说就是一个开源的AI编程Agent但它干的事儿正在悄悄改写咱们写代码的方式。说实话第一次听说OpenCode的时候我以为是又一个代码补全工具跟Copilot那种打个商量写个函数差不多。结果上手一试好家伙这玩意儿不是给你当键盘侠的是直接给你配了个数字员工。从0到12.4万Star开源世界的逆袭剧本OpenCode这项目2025年6月才正式上线到现在也就大半年时间GitHub Star已经从0飙到124,974颗。这增速放在GitHub历史上也是能进百米决赛的水平。更离谱的是它的月活数据——超过500万开发者每月在用贡献者超过800人提交了1万多次代码。要知道它背后可不是什么巨头公司撑腰而是Anomaly Innovations这个团队之前做过SST框架。这帮人的核心理念就一个字自由。他们看不惯市面上那些把你锁死在单一模型里的商业工具于是整了个完全开源、MIT协议的Agent框架支持75种LLM提供商。Claude、GPT、Gemini这种大厂的模型能接Ollama本地部署的Llama、DeepSeek也能接甚至连Qwen、GLM这种国产模型都不在话下。这种不挑食的架构直接戳中了程序员的痛点。你想啊以前用Claude Code就得绑定Anthropic用Copilot就得绑定OpenAI换个模型跟换家公司似的。OpenCode直接打破这个规矩想用什么模型自己挑API Key自己管代码全在本地跑隐私数据不出机器。这种我的工具我做主的感觉放在2026年这个AI厂商疯狂圈地的年代简直就是一股清流。双模式AgentPlan和Build的左右互搏OpenCode最骚的设计是它的双代理模式。你打开终端输入指令按个Tab键就能在两个模式间切换Plan模式计划模式这模式下的Agent是个老实人只读不写。你扔给它一个需求它会先仔仔细细读你的代码库分析架构给你出一堆实现方案但绝不碰你一行代码。这就像你请了个架构师坐在旁边只动嘴不动手帮你理清思路。Build模式开发模式按下Tab切换到Build这哥们儿立马变身全栈猛男。写代码、改配置、跑测试、甚至跨文件重构全给你干了。而且它不是瞎改是真有LSPLanguage Server Protocol原生集成能自动加载你项目里对应的语言服务器理解代码语义不是简单的文本替换。这种设计特别像咱们工作中的评审-开发流程。先让Plan Agent当Reviewer给你把关再上Build Agent动手实现两套思维在同一个工具里打架最后输出相对靠谱的代码。比起那些一上来就胡乱改文件的AI工具这算是给了开发者一个刹车片。不止终端全场景入侵开发流很多人以为OpenCode就是个终端里的TUI工具Terminal User Interface那你就小瞧它了。它现在的形态简直就是个八爪鱼终端原生这是基本盘基于TypeScript和OpenTUI框架在终端里跑不卡不顿Neovim党狂喜。桌面应用已经出了Beta版桌面端虽然还有些小Bug但胜在不用记命令行。IDE全家桶VS Code、Cursor、JetBrains、Zed、Emacs、Neovim全都有插件。在VS Code里按CmdEscMac或CtrlEscWindows直接侧边栏唤起OpenCode上下文自动同步。GitHub集成这个更狠你可以在GitHub Issues或者PR里直接opencode它自动拉分支、修Bug、提PR。相当于给GitHub雇了个24小时在线的外包小哥。更离谱的是它的Zen服务如果你懒得配置各种API Key可以直接用OpenCode官方筛选过的模型池按量付费省去了调Prompt和选模型的麻烦。那场争议Anthropic封锁与开源社区的反噬OpenCode能有今天这热度还得感谢Anthropic在2026年1月9日的一次神助攻。当时Anthropic悄无声息地封锁了OpenCode使用Claude Pro/Max订阅的OAuth Token理由据说是法律要求。这事儿在Hacker News上直接炸锅了——开发者们发现自己掏钱买的Claude订阅凭什么不能在自己喜欢的开源工具里用结果Anthropic这波操作反而成了OpenCode的最佳广告。开发者们用实际行动投票封锁消息一出OpenCode单日暴增2087个Star短短两周涨了1.8万Star直接反超Claude Code的星数。OpenAI见状也赶紧下场拉拢官方宣布支持OpenCode用户使用ChatGPT Plus/Pro订阅顺便踩了一脚Anthropic的封闭策略。这事儿给整个行业上了一课在AI编程工具这个赛道开放生态和供应商自由比单个模型的聪明程度更重要。OpenCode踩着这波节奏从一个备胎工具升级成了开源阵营的事实标准。对比实测它到底能不能打光说数据没劲咱们得看实战。在SWE-bench Verified这个专门测AI编程能力的榜单上底层模型当然还是Claude Opus 4.5最猛突破了80%的解决率。但OpenCode的优势不在于单一任务得分而在于工程化弹性。举个真实场景你接手一个 legacy 项目里面混着Java、Python、前端JS还有一堆祖传SQL。用Claude Code你得乖乖按它的规矩来用OpenCode你可以让Plan Agent先花10分钟扫描整个代码库生成结构地图然后针对Java部分调用一个本地 fine-tune 过的模型针对Python部分用GPT-4o前端部分直接用免费的Gemini Flash——一套组合拳成本可能比单用Claude便宜70%速度未必慢多少。当然它也有短板。文档目前还比较分散有些高级功能得去Discord里问人桌面端还在Beta偶尔崩溃多模型选择对有选择困难症的新手不太友好。但话说回来开源项目嘛能用GitHub账号提Issue逼作者改甚至自己动手提PR这在商业工具里是想都不敢想的特权。为什么它代表了2026年的编程范式咱们回到标题说的改写开发范式。以前的AI工具是辅助编程Copilot帮你补全一行代码ChatGPT帮你写个函数本质上你还是个敲键盘的。OpenCode这类Agent出现之后你变成了指挥家。你负责提需求、审方案、拍板决策AI负责编码、调试、重构。更关键的是OpenCode让这种协作方式变得可定制、可审计、可私有化。大厂可以把它部署到内网连上自研的代码规范库个人开发者可以用它接本地模型做到真正的离线开发开源项目可以用它自动处理Issue和PR减轻维护者负担。2026年的程序员正在从手艺人向包工头转型。你不需要记住每一个API的用法但你需要知道怎么拆解任务你不需要亲手改每一行代码但你需要知道怎么设计系统架构。OpenCode12.4万Star的背后是开发者群体对自由工具链的集体投票——我们不想要被某个厂商定义的开发体验我们想要的是能自己组装、自己调试、自己掌控的AI伙伴。如果你还没试过OpenCode建议现在就去GitHub上搜anomalyco/opencode。装起来也就一行命令的事儿curl-fsSLhttps://opencode.ai/install|bash找个小项目让它试试手。说不定你会发现原来写代码可以这么不费劲。毕竟在这个AI每天重写行业规则的年代咱们程序员也得学会偷懒——只不过现在偷懒的门槛可比从前高多了。你得知道怎么指挥AI而不是被AI指挥。OpenCode给咱们递了根指挥棒接不接就看你了。